Here is a list of parts used from each truck.
1985 W350 CrewCab:
Frame
Body
T-case
Front axle
rear seat
rear doors
seat belts
fuel tank
1991.5 D250 reg. cab
engine
trans
rear axle
dash
heater box
all wiring
radiator
intercooler
core support
grill, headlights, turn signals
front seat
front doors
engine mounts

Heath, Easier to swap engines. I did not have to make any body or frame mods to get the engine and drive train in. It was just a matter of pulling one out and putting it back in. I did make the wiring easier by using the '91 dash and cab wiring. The only wiring I had to adjust was the harness to the tail lights.
The stack is may get shorted, not sure yet. But with it that tall, it does ring in the cab.
